Configurar os eventos

Em nosso cenário, precisamos receber um evento sempre que uma pessoa entrar no hotel Marlton e no restaurante. O usuário técnico precisa configurar os dois eventos que queremos que o sistema escute em nossa jornada.

Para obter informações adicionais sobre a configuração do evento, consulte esta página.

  1. No menu superior, clique na guia Events e clique em Add para criar um novo evento.

  2. Inserimos o nome sem espaços ou caracteres especiais: "LobbyBeacon".

  3. Em seguida, selecionamos o schema e definimos a carga esperada para esse evento. Selecionamos os campos necessários do modelo normalizado XDM. Precisamos da ID do Experience Cloud para identificar a pessoa no banco de dados do Perfil do cliente em tempo real: "endUserIDs > _experience > mcid > id".

    Também precisamos do token de registro para enviar mensagens de push: "_experience > campaign > message > profile > pushNotificationTokens > token"

    Uma ID é gerada automaticamente para esse evento. Essa ID é armazenada no campo eventID ("_experience > campaign > orchestration > eventID"). O sistema que envia o evento não deve gerar uma ID, mas deve usar a disponível na pré-visualização de carga. No nosso caso de uso, essa ID é usada para identificar o local do sinal. Sempre que uma pessoa se aproximar do beacon do lobby, um evento será enviado contendo essa ID de evento específica. O mesmo princípio se aplica aos eventos de beacon do restaurante. Isso permite que o sistema saiba qual beacon acionou o envio do evento.

    OBSERVAÇÃO

    A lista de campos varia de um schema para outro. De acordo com a definição do schema, alguns campos podem ser obrigatórios e pré-selecionados.

  4. Precisamos selecionar um namespace. Um namespace é pré-selecionado com base nas propriedades do schema. Você pode manter o que está pré-selecionado. Para obter mais informações sobre namespaces, consulte esta página.

  5. Uma chave é pré-selecionada com base nas propriedades do schema e no namespace selecionado. Você pode ficar com ele.

  6. Clique em Save.

  7. Clique no ícone View Payload para visualizar a carga esperada pelo sistema e compartilhá-la com a pessoa responsável pelo envio do evento. Essa carga precisará ser configurada no postback do console de administração do Mobile Services.

Da mesma forma, crie o evento "RestaurantBeacon". Os dois eventos de beacon são criados e agora podem ser usados na jornada. Agora é necessário configurar o aplicativo móvel para que ele possa enviar a carga esperada para o endpoint das APIs de assimilação de fluxo. Consulte esta página.

Nesta página

Adobe Summit Banner

A virtual event April 27-28.

Expand your skills and get inspired.

Register for free
Adobe Summit Banner

A virtual event April 27-28.

Expand your skills and get inspired.

Register for free
Adobe Maker Awards Banner

Time to shine!

Apply now for the 2021 Adobe Experience Maker Awards.

Apply now
Adobe Maker Awards Banner

Time to shine!

Apply now for the 2021 Adobe Experience Maker Awards.

Apply now